Abstract CCR2 수용체의 강력한 길항물질로서 기능하는 화합물이 제시된다. 일반적으로, 이들 화합물은 아릴 술폰아마이드 유도체이고, CCR2 길항물질의 확인을 위한 검사에서 대조로서, CCR2-매개된 질환의 치료를 위한 제약학적 조성물과 방법에 유용하다. Compounds are provided that act as potent antagonists of the CCR2 receptor. The compounds are generally aryl sulfonamide derivatives and are useful in pharmaceutical compositions, methods for the treatment of CCR2-mediated diseases and as controls in assays for the identification of CCR2 antagonists.
